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.04.25;
Скачать: CL | DM;

Вниз

Многомерный массив в аргументах функции   Найти похожие ветки 

 
ipavels   (2004-04-10 17:29) [0]

Ни как не пойму как объявить аргумент функции как двумерный массив. Мне надо передать в функцию двумерный массив.
Массив обявил вот так:
var
 aIndex: array [1..1,2..2] of string;
begin
 ...
 aIndex[1,1] := "index.ntx";
 aIndex[1,2] := "name";
 

Если объявляю так:
function func(arr: array of string): boolean;
компилятор пишет:
Incompatible types

Почему я так и не понял.

Я вообще хотел спросить совета, можно ли обойтись вообще без массива использую TStrings или TStringList.
Для меня главное что бы было типа двух элементов массива, первый это "имя файла", а второй "ключевое слово".


 
Jack128 ©   (2004-04-10 21:38) [1]

type
 TTwoDimArray = array[1..2, 1..2] of string;
var
 aIndex: TTwoDimArray;

function TestFunc(Param: TTwoDimArray): integer;
begin
end;



Страницы: 1 вся ветка

Текущий архив: 2004.04.25;
Скачать: CL | DM;

Наверх




Память: 0.46 MB
Время: 0.04 c
3-1080589165
Yozh_Programmer
2004-03-29 23:39
2004.04.25
Запись массива в бинари в blob поле в БД в MSACCESS


1-1081410375
КомофОнСамый
2004-04-08 11:46
2004.04.25
TListBox и Duplicate


1-1081345221
Переяслов Григорий
2004-04-07 17:40
2004.04.25
Меню с кнопкой закрытия документа


7-1078334956
Kamerad
2004-03-03 20:29
2004.04.25
Можно ли узнать имя модема на Delphi


1-1081147443
Ткаченко Сергей
2004-04-05 10:44
2004.04.25
Очистка TImage???!!!